Barron Trump
Barron Trump was only ten years old when his father, Donald Trump, was elected President of the United States.

When Donald Trump was elected president, Melania decided that she and Barron would stay in New York City for about six months so he could finish up his school year.

“It’s Melania who wants to stay. She doesn’t want to take Barron out of school,” an unnamed source told the New York Daily News. “She’s concerned that he won’t have the same relationship with new teachers that he has at Columbia Prep.”

When he finished school in “The Big Apple,” Barron and his mother headed for the White House. Barron became the first boy to live in the White House since JFK Jr.

Four years later, after losing the 2020 election to Joe Biden, the Trump family left Washington and settled at their Palm Beach, Florida estate, Mar-a-Lago.

After finishing school in Washington, Barron Trump enrolled at the private school Oxbridge Academy in Palm Beach, Florida. There have been very few reports about his progress at the school. But now, the son of the former president is set to graduate.

On May 17, Barron Trump is graduating and saying goodbye to Oxbridge Academy. As Donald Trump is in the middle of his hush-money trial, the former president must attend all its proceedings. Donald Trump to attend his son’s high school graduation About a month ago, after leaving the court, Trump attacked Judge Juan Marchan, claiming he wouldn’t let him attend Barron’s graduation. “It looks like the judge will not let me go to the graduation of my son, who’s worked very, very hard, and he is a great student,” Trump stated. “It looks like the judge isn’t going to allow me to escape this scam. It’s a scam trial.” But was that really true? As per NY Mag, Judge Merchan never banned Trump from attending his son’s high school graduation. To make things clear, the judge later granted the former president’s request – and Trump will be in attendance to congratulate his youngest son. While graduating from high school is undoubtedly a big deal, Donald Trump has many other things on his mind—trials, court dates, and lawsuits—and a presidential election. Therefore, Trump will not stay the entire day with his son, celebrating his graduation. The Minnesota Republican Party announced that Donald Trump will headline its annual Lincoln Reagan dinner later the same night.
